Adding weight without the bulk

Weighted vest are great for making your workouts harder but they can be quite bulky and might move around too much when not fit snuggly enough. Omorpho on the other hand have weights that are strategically placed for better weight distribution. Also, the weights are so small they don't get in the way and don't flop around like weighted vest plates.

Omorpho does not add as much weight as a traditional weighted vest, which at least add 20 lbs of weight and some more than 140 lbs. At 2 lbs, the added weight of an Omorpho shirt is barely noticeable but users do feel the difference after taking them off after a workout or training session.

If 2 lbs is still not enough, you can use the vest version over the shirt without adding too much bulk.

Availability and construction

The Omopho is available in the form of a long and short sleeve shirt, a sleeveless shirt, a pair of shorts, a vest, and a pair of tights.

The shirts and tights are breathable and moisture wicking and are made of 89% polyester and 11% spandex.

The shorts have a woven outer layer made of 85% recycled nylon and 15% spandex and an inner layer made of 89% recycled polyester and 11% spandex.

The Omorpho vest (G-Vest) is made of 100% laminated polyester to synthetic rubber.

All Omorpho apparels are machine washable.
